I have deleted the ref and notability tags, as I have added references. Regarding notability, Saunders is the most important Western photographer in 19th century China; his prints have been/still are published in numerous publications and even today allow researchers glimpses into Qing dynasty China. --Scotchorama (talk) 09:47, 28 August 2008 (UTC)[reply]
